Investment Banking Associate, Technology M&A, Munich

Job Title: Investment Banking Associate - Technology M&A

Location: Munich, Germany
Team: Technology M&A Advisory


About the Firm

A leading global investment banking advisory firm with a strong presence across Europe, North America, and Asia. The firm is renowned for its deep sector expertise, particularly in technology, and its commitment to delivering high-impact M&A advisory services to mid-market clients, including private equity firms and founder-led businesses.


Role Overview

The Technology M&A team in Munich is seeking a highly motivated Associate to join its dynamic and fast-growing practice. The successful candidate will be instrumental in executing complex, cross-border M&A transactions, primarily within the mid-market technology space.


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and support the full lifecycle of M&A transactions, from origination through to closing.
  • Prepare and review financial models, valuation analyses, and strategic presentations.
  • Draft marketing materials including teasers, information memoranda, and management presentations.
  • Manage due diligence processes and coordinate with clients, advisors, and potential buyers.
  • Conduct in-depth industry and company research, with a focus on software, IT services, and data-driven businesses.
  • Collaborate with international colleagues on cross-border mandates.

Candidate Profile

  • 3-5 completed end-to-end M&A transactions, ideally in the mid-market segment.
  • Fluent in German and English, both written and spoken.
  • Prior experience in investment banking or boutique M&A advisory (candidates from Big Four accounting or consulting firms will not be considered).
  • Strong academic credentials, preferably with a Master's degree in Finance, Economics, or a related discipline.
  • Excellent analytical, modeling, and communication skills.
  • Passion for technology and a strong understanding of sector dynamics.
  • Entrepreneurial mindset and ability to thrive in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.

What's Offered

  • High deal volume and exposure to international transactions.
  • Opportunity to work with a highly respected team of technology M&A professionals.
  • Flat hierarchy and entrepreneurial culture.
  • Structured training and development programs.
  • Direct client exposure and responsibility from day one.
